Emmy-winner and New York Times best-selling novelist Sean Stewart co-created the Alternate Reality Game (ARG) genre, winning a Peabody Award as the lead writer on the field-defining project The Beast for Steven Spielberg’s A.I.: Artificial Intelligence, as well as Halo 2’s I Love Bees and Nine Inch Nails’ Year Zero.

He won a Primetime Emmy for Online Programming for the transmedia television series Dirty Work, and continued to develop interactive television concepts as Creative Director for Xbox Entertainment Studios, before moving on to XR start-up Magic Leap.

Stewart’s twelve novels include two New York Times Notable Book awards and the World Fantasy Award-winner, Galveston. His novels and new media career converged with the international best-selling Cathy’s Book transmedia novels, now published in more than twenty countries around the world.

In 2020 he worked with Australia's National Institute for Dramatic Art to write and direct Roundabout, an interactive play live-streamed on Twitch.
